The Cognitive Power of the JoystickWhile the initial draw of these countryside arcade sessions is undoubtedly the fun, the health benefits for seniors are substantial. Video games require hand-eye coordination, rapid decision-making, and spatial awareness. For older adults, engaging with these games acts as an excellent form of cognitive exercise. Tracking a tiny digital ball in a game of breakout or navigating a maze while avoiding colorful ghosts forces the brain to form new neural pathways and sharpens reflexes.Unlike modern video games, which often feature complex controller layouts and steep learning curves, classic arcade games are beautifully intuitive. A single joystick and one or two buttons are all it takes to play. This accessibility allows seniors to dive straight into the action without feeling overwhelmed by technology. The tactile feedback of clicking buttons and shifting joysticks also provides gentle physical therapy for aging hands, keeping fingers nimble and joints active.

Designing an Accessible Gaming HavenCreating an arcade experience suitable for seniors requires thoughtful modification of the traditional gaming environment. The organizers of the countryside sessions have meticulously adjusted the setup to ensure maximum comfort. Cabinet screens are positioned at optimal viewing heights, and sturdy, ergonomic stools are provided for those who prefer not to stand. The volume on the machines is lowered slightly to prevent sensory overload, ensuring that the iconic electronic chimes remain pleasant rather than distracting.Lighting is another crucial element. Natural light from the countryside surroundings minimizes the harsh glare often associated with traditional arcades, making it much easier on older eyes. The spacious layout of the barn allows for easy mobility, accommodating walkers and wheelchairs with ease. Every detail is engineered to remove barriers, leaving only pure, unadulterated entertainment.
